Senior Officer: Stakeholder Management

Job Description - Senior Officer: Stakeholder Management





Position Reports to:   Manager Taxpayer Services: National Government 


Division:                        Taxpayer Engagement Operations


Location:                       Doringkloof - Pretoria


Advert Closing Date:  11 September 2026



 


 


About the Position


 


The South African Revenue Service (SARS) is looking for a highly organized and proactive individual to fill the role of Senior Office Stakeholder Management in the office of the Director: National Government Taxpayer Engagement and Operations. This position is crucial for managing the stakeholder relations within National Government responsible for the Diplomatic Missions, International Organisations, Government Departments, and Related Entities.


 


 


Job Purpose


 


To execute basic stakeholder Relation interventions, Ethics Programmes and or Operational Research assignments. Co-ordinate and sustain manage the administrative, operational and governance functions, as well as coordinating `the strategic and performance plan of the Segment Director. Coordinate and sustain mutual partnership with all stakeholders and or provide research support in the pursuit of SARS strategic vision.


 


 


 


Education and Experience


 


Minimum Qualification & Experience Required


 


Bachelor's Degree / Advanced Diploma (NQF 7) in Commerce/ Administration/Law AND 5-7 years' experience in a stakeholder or taxpayer engagement/ in a tax customer service-based environment of which 2-3 years at a technically skilled level.


 


Alternative#


 


Senior Certificate (NQF 4) AND 10 years’ experience in a stakeholder or taxpayer engagement / in a tax customer service- based environment of which 2-3 years at a technically skilled level
